Derrick Schrader is a Los Angeles based choreographer, artistic director, dance educator, and visual artist whose career has taken him from his roots in Minnesota to stages and studios around the world. With nearly two decades of experience as a touring dance convention educator under the mentorship of dance icon Joe Tremaine, Derrick has become known for his dynamic teaching style, creative vision, and ability to connect with dancers of every level.
Throughout his career, Derrick has contributed to projects for MTV, ESPN, Emmy award winning Abbott Elementary, the Disney Channel, Dallas Cowboy Cheerleaders: Making the Team, and Fox's So You Think You Can Dance. His work has placed him alongside celebrated artists and creatives including Paula Abdul, Evanescence, Miley Cyrus, Lindsay Lohan, Kali J, contestants from RuPaul's Drag Race, Todrick Hall, Steven Spielberg, Kenny Ortega, and tap legend Gregory Hines.
As an educator, Derrick has taught and mentored dancers through LA Establishment, The Space, CLI Conservatory, Chapman University, LSU Tiger Girls, USC Kaufman School of Dance, and the University of Minnesota Dance Team, inspiring the next generation of performers through both technical excellence and artistic exploration.
His choreography has received widespread recognition, earning him 24 Industry Dance Awards nominations, the Favorite Convention Teacher of the Year honor, and a World Choreography Award for his work Musica, featuring LA Establishment dancers.
Derrick remains committed to expanding the creative potential of every artist he works with. Now also certified in yoga and breathwork, he integrates movement, mindfulness, and self-awareness into his teaching, empowering dancers to develop not only exceptional technique, but a deeper connection to themselves and their artistry.
